En aquest article d’orientació geolingüística i diacrònica, basat fonamentalment en dades de l’Atles lingüístic del domini català (ALDC) i del Corpus Informatitzat del Català Antic (CICA), s’analitzen més de vuitanta denominacions catalanes del crepuscle. D’una banda, se’n proporciona una doble classificació per criteris morfosintàctics, primerament, i motivacionals, després. De l’altra, se n’estudia la distribució geogràfica actual per lexemes, que s’ofereix cartografiada, i quan és possible, es ressegueixen les traces històriques de les diverses denominacions.

This paper has a double purpose. On the one hand, to carry an onomasiological
study on the concept “blasfemar, renegar”, using the Atles lingüístic del domini català (ALDC) (Q. 598) to establish its meanings and analysing its origin and evolution. On the other hand, given that one of these concepts («renegar») has derived towards “renyar, reganyar”, this article will try to establish a lexicogenetical typology of some mainly dialectal words related to that concept and, focusing on one of the most productive types (“rondinar, murmurar”), make a new etymological suggestion for the word ‘runar’, ‘renyar’.

The materials from the «Atles Lingüístic del Domini Català» related to the names of «leuconíquia», or small white spots under people's nails, a geolinguistic and anthropological study is performed of the various folk names {«mentides, regals, alegries», etc.) as compared to other languages. The origin of such names is based on the belief that they
represent different signs (that someone has been telling lies, that there is a forthcoming present, etc.) mostly developed in the world of children.
